It has been bugging me a lot what are the iconic locations in the Diorama.

So far the ones I have Identified.
1. Red Japanese Castle is a recolored Himeji Castle
2. European Castle is the Castle Ludwig also known as the Neuschwanstein Castle
3. The volcano looks like Mt. Doom from LOTR.
4. The castle town walls look like a middle eastern town.

I would love to properly identify all the locations in the Train set and have not been able to find any articles in the internet talking about it.
